Program Analysis

New Mexico State University-Main Campus's Allied Health Professions graduates start at $56,196/yr — above the $52,503 national average, though not by a wide margin.

The 36.1x earnings multiple means ten-year projected earnings exceed tuition cost by an order of magnitude. Trade programs often deliver strong ratios, and this one is a standout.

AI risk is moderate — 28% task exposure — and the 0% scenario spread suggests disruption would dent but not destroy the earnings outlook for Allied Health Professions graduates.

Loan repayment is a non-issue here — $9,000 in median debt clears fast against $56,196 in annual earnings.

At #516 out of 811 programs, New Mexico State University-Main Campus's financial outcomes for Allied Health Professions trail the majority of peers. The value case depends on other factors.

With 8 registered apprenticeships mapped to Allied Health Professions, graduates have substantial options for hands-on training paths that pay from day one.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the TradeSchoolOutlook Score for Allied Health Professions at New Mexico State University-Main Campus?
A score of 61/100 reflects decent absolute metrics, but New Mexico State University-Main Campus trails the majority of Allied Health Professions programs on relative rankings. Context matters more than the raw number.
What's the typical debt for Allied Health Professions graduates from New Mexico State University-Main Campus?
Median debt of just $9,000 against $56,196/yr in starting salary means graduates can clear their loans in under 2 months. This is one of the more affordable paths in our dataset.
What apprenticeship pathways exist for Allied Health Professions graduates?
Beyond New Mexico State University-Main Campus's classroom route, 8 registered apprenticeships map to Allied Health Professions careers — including Computed Tomography (Ct) Technician. Apprenticeships trade shorter program length for longer on-the-job training, typically 2-4 years.
Will Allied Health Professions graduates from New Mexico State University-Main Campus find jobs?
Job availability for Allied Health Professions is strong — 124,000 positions open annually across the mapped career paths. For New Mexico State University-Main Campus graduates specifically, local market conditions in NM may shift the picture.
